Application
Candidates must complete a Certificate Application form. This form is available on the MCGSBS Certificate Programs intranet site. Supporting documents include a program fee agreement form, letter of recommendation (from a person who is acquainted with your personal, academic, or professional qualifications) and CV/Resume. Applicants must be approved by the track program director and admission endorsed by MCGSBS.
Eligibility
Applicants must be employed at Mayo Clinic. The employment appointment, as documented at the time of application, must be greater in length than the time required for completion of all requirements of the program. Eligible roles include: Mayo Clinic physician, scientist, fellow or resident with a doctoral degree in a discipline applicable to research or medical student who plans to have a research career.
Time Requirement
Applicants must have adequate protected time to complete course requirements within designated program length. Students must abide by course attendance requirements as defined in course syllabi.
Minimum Credit Requirements
Students must complete a minimum of 12 credits.
Transfer Credits
A total of 3 didactic credits may be transferred into the certificate program. For more details, see the Credit Conversion, Transfer, Waiver, and Substitution Policy on the MCGSBS Policies and Procedures intranet site.
Cost
A program fee is charged for Certificate programs to cover administrative costs, due upon admission. The cost is covered by Mayo Clinic funds, either by the candidate’s home department or lab, or by the Mayo Clinic’s Career Investment Program (CIP) if eligible and selected by CIP.
